Drummer-mania: Former Hardcore Superstar Drummer Finds New Home in Eclipse

Posted on May 6, 2025May 6, 2025 By JP

Former Hardcore Superstar drummer Magnus “Adde” Andreasson, who left the Swedish sleaze rockers after 25 years, has now joined another big Swedish name from the hard rock genre – Eclipse. He replaced drummer Philip Crusner, who decided to step down from touring for the foreseeable future, according to a statement from Eclipse.

Magnus Andreasson left Hardcore Superstar back in February 2024. He was also absent from the band prior to that moment, “taking a break” from band duties. The statement issued by Hardcore Superstar at the time stated that Adde left the band “to pursue new challenges.”

It looks like Eclipse was the perfect new challenge for Adde, who also played his debut gig with the melodic hard rockers at Karmøygeddon festival in Norway on May 2nd.

It is also interesting that Eclipse had a substitute drummer, Robin Nilsson, for lots of shows in the past several years. He is also a drummer for two other big Swedish sleaze glam acts – The Cruel Intentions and Crazy Lixx.

It seems that Swedish rock’s drumming scene is really spinning like a real drummermania.
